本文介紹檔案網關緩衝的作用。
本地用戶端通過檔案網關向OSS上傳檔案時,資料會先寫入檔案網關的緩衝。當檔案完全寫入緩衝並關閉後,檔案網關會將緩衝中的檔案上傳至OSS。如果在上傳過程中有新的檔案寫入緩衝,上傳過程將會中斷,等待檔案完全寫入緩衝並關閉後,上傳才會再次開始。這是因為OSS的資料更新需要原子性的全量資料,這就要求檔案網關需要快取檔案的全部資料才能上傳,保證用戶端和OSS之間的資料一致性。
緩衝中的檔案上傳完成後,檔案網關會根據資料訪問的熱度自動淘汰已上傳檔案的緩衝,以便接收新寫入的檔案。緩衝淘汰機制只針對已上傳的檔案內容資料,對檔案的中繼資料(檔案名稱、目錄結構、許可權等)不做淘汰。
您可以在添加緩衝時使用緩衝計算機,擷取推薦的緩衝容量。